In today’s fast-paced digital landscape, data is at the heart of every organization’s operations. Whether it’s a small startup or a multinational corporation, the need to migrate data from one system to another is a common occurrence. However, data migration can be a complex and daunting task, fraught with challenges ranging from compatibility issues to security concerns. Fortunately, there is a wide array of data migration tools available in the market designed to streamline this process and ensure a seamless transition. In this comprehensive guide, we will delve into the world of data migration tools, exploring their features, functionalities, and best practices to help you make an informed decision for your organization’s data migration needs.
Understanding Data Migration Tools
Data migration tools are software applications or services specifically designed to facilitate the transfer of data from one system, storage, or format to another. These tools play a critical role in various IT initiatives, including system upgrades, cloud migrations, data center consolidations, and application modernization projects. By automating and orchestrating the data transfer process, these tools help minimize downtime, reduce manual errors, and ensure data integrity throughout the migration journey.
Identifying Leading Data Migration Tools
The market is flooded with a plethora of data migration tools, each offering its unique set of features and capabilities. Some of the leading data migration tools include:
- AWS Data Migration Service: A fully managed service that enables seamless migration of databases, data warehouses, and other data sources to AWS cloud platforms.
- Microsoft Data Migration Assistant: A tool designed to assess compatibility issues and recommend solutions for migrating on-premises databases to Microsoft Azure.
- Google Cloud Data Transfer Service: A service that simplifies the migration of data to Google Cloud Platform from on-premises systems or other cloud providers.
- IBM InfoSphere DataStage: An ETL (Extract, Transform, Load) tool that facilitates the integration and migration of data across multiple systems and platforms.
- Informatica PowerCenter: A comprehensive data integration platform that supports data migration, data warehousing, and real-time data integration.
- Talend Data Integration: An open-source data integration tool that offers features for data migration, data quality, and master data management.
- Apache NiFi: A data flow automation tool that supports data ingestion, transformation, and routing for real-time data streaming and migration.
- CloverDX: A data integration platform that enables the migration, transformation, and synchronization of data across disparate systems and formats.
- Attunity Replicate: A data replication and integration platform that facilitates real-time data ingestion and migration across heterogeneous environments.
- Dell Boomi: An integration platform as a service (iPaaS) that simplifies data migration, application integration, and API management across cloud and on-premises environments.
Key Considerations for Choosing Data Migration Tools
When selecting a data migration tool for your organization, it’s essential to consider several key factors to ensure compatibility, efficiency, and security. These factors include:
- Define Your Requirements
Before exploring data migration tools, clearly define your specific requirements, including the volume of data, types of data, source and target systems, compatibility, security, and regulatory compliance needs. Understanding your organization’s unique data migration challenges will help narrow down the options and identify the most suitable tools.
- Compare Features and Functionality
Create a comparison matrix to evaluate each data migration tool’s features and functionalities, such as data source and target compatibility, data transformation capabilities, scalability, performance, monitoring and logging, error handling and recovery, security features, integration capabilities, and support/documentation.
- Read Reviews and Case Studies
Gather insights from reviews and case studies from other users or organizations that have used the data migration tools for similar projects. Real-world experiences and testimonials can provide valuable insights into the strengths, weaknesses, and challenges of each tool.
- Consider Vendor Support and Training
Evaluate the level of support provided by the tool vendors, including documentation, online resources, training programs, and customer support services. Adequate vendor support and training are essential for ensuring a smooth migration process and addressing any issues or concerns that may arise.
- Assess Compatibility and Integration
Consider how well the data migration tool integrates with your existing systems, applications, and infrastructure. Compatibility with cloud platforms, databases, file formats, and APIs is crucial for seamless data migration and interoperability.
- Evaluate Security and Compliance
Ensure that the data migration tool complies with security standards and regulations relevant to your industry or region. Look for features such as encryption, access controls, and compliance certifications to safeguard sensitive data during the migration process.
- Consider Total Cost of Ownership (TCO)
Calculate the total cost of ownership for each data migration tool, including upfront costs, ongoing licensing or subscription fees, maintenance, support, and any additional expenses related to training or infrastructure. Choose a tool that offers the best value for your budget and long-term strategic goals.
- Trial and Proof of Concept (POC)
If possible, conduct trials or proof of concept (POC) evaluations for the shortlisted data migration tools to assess their suitability and performance in your specific environment and use case. This hands-on approach will help validate the tool’s capabilities and identify any potential challenges or limitations early in the process.
Data migration is a critical aspect of modern IT operations, enabling organizations to adapt to changing business needs, technology advancements, and regulatory requirements. By leveraging the right data migration tools and following best practices, organizations can streamline the migration process, minimize risks, and maximize the value of their data assets. Whether you’re embarking on a cloud migration journey, upgrading your systems, or consolidating your data centers, choosing the right data migration tool is essential for achieving success and ensuring a smooth transition to your desired destination.